Description

Health professionals will find the up-to-date, essential drug information for thousands of medications in the new, second edition of SAUNDERS DRUG HANDBOOK FOR HEALTH PROFESSIONS. Presented in an ideal format for quick, easy reference by busy practitioners, this portable handbook presents drug monographs in alphabetical order by generic drug name. Entries include the latest information on drugs most recently approved by the FDA.

  • Side effects are listed by frequency -- frequent, occasional, rare -- and by percentage (when known). Allows the health care professional to identify the most likely side effects during assessment, and also helps with patient teaching
  • Herbal therapies appendix includes documented information on common herbal products, benefits, interactions, and precautions
  • Classification section provides an overview - actions, uses, side effects, and patient considerations, for 50 drug families. Each classification entry includes a unique table comparing all the drugs in the family and listing dosages and routes of administration
  • Drug monographs are listed alphabetically by generic drug name to provide quick and easy access
  • Portable trim size provides comprehensive, quick reference in all practice settings.
  • Two-colour design highlights patient considerations
  • Flexible case cover is fluid-resistant for durability
  • Techniques of Medication Administration appendix illustrates and outlines the procedure for administering medications by various different routes.
  • Chart of the 28 most commonly used emergency drugs including routes of administration and dosages printed on the end sheets for quick access.
  • Several new appendixes including antidotes, drugs of abuse, treatment of arthritis (antiinflammatory drugs), and new American Heart Association guidelines for emergency treatment of acute coronary syndromes (chest pain).
  • Completely updated IV drug compatibilities for all drugs given via IV
  • New drug supplement includes over 75 drugs recently approved by the FDA, including:
